    Alright... I'd consider putting my goldtop Tele up against the TeleSonic. I used to have one, and I miss it.

    http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v326/mccreadyisgod/GT1.jpg

    http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v326/mccreadyisgod/GT2.jpg

    Specs:
    2004 Korean-made Telecaster Custom
    Arched mahogany body with set mahogany neck
    Rosewood fretboard
    Standard hardware (sealed tuners, 6-saddle bridge)
    Abilone inlays
    Seymour Duncan '59 humbucker in the bridge
    Gibson Classic '57 humbucker in the neck
    Schaller straplocks

    It plays like a hybrid Tele/Paul... tone is all classic LP. Bridge HB has TONS of bite and grit, great for overdrive, while the neck is phat and warm, very smooth and jazzy. The hot spot, though, is both HB's together... balanced, full, and smooth... good clean or overdriven tone all around. The pickup swap was done professionally by a Fender gold-level tech, an extremely clean job.
